Regenerative Thermal Oxidizer (RTO)
RTO is a direct combustion energy-saving incineration system that uses regenerative media as a heat recovery medium. This technology removes organic solvents and organic odors while recovering the generated combustion heat through regenerative media, preventing air pollution and enabling the recovered waste heat to be used as a heat source for production processes.
Process gas containing VOCs passes through preheated ceramic regenerative media and is decomposed and oxidized at high temperatures around 850°C. During this process, VOCs generate combustion heat which is stored in the regenerative media. It achieves a maximum treatment efficiency of over 99%.
